Chap 1 - Coming Back Home
Rory parked her car in front of the Gilmore house. She got of with a bag in one hand and her purse in the other. She went to the porch and opened the door, "Mom? Mom? I'm home!"
Lorelai came from the kitchen with a cup of coffee in her hand, "Baby, you came back. You're here!" she says as she hugs Rory.
"Just for a month" Rory reminded
"Don't remind me of that. So, how are you? We haven't talked face to face in like forever. I want to know everything. How was school, your latest dates, to what papers you'll write to, everything"
"Okay, okay, I just need some coffee first"
"Here it is," she hands her the cup of coffee that was in her hand. They sat on the couch and Lorelai starts, "So..."
"Well, school is great, I still can't believe I've graduated. My dates, ugh, what's the last one I told you about?"
"Matthew"
"Oh, Matthew...Well, he's nice. But we stopped the 'thing' we had in our third week. After him there's a Bob, a Terry and a..."
"What? What's his name? It was a...a Jess?"
"No, God no! I never dated a Jess. I never dated anyone whose name started with a 'J'"
After thinking for a moment Lorelai said, "Oh God, that's true. You choose your boyfriends by their names!"
"No, I didn't. I just chose those who I wouldn't date"
"Ror, it's been a long time. You have to let it go"
"I did, I did a long time ago. Now, where we were? Oh, yeah the name of the last guy. Man, I hate it. I just can't remember his name! It was a funny, kinda odd. What's his name? I give up. I can't remember his name. Well, about the papers I'll write to..."
"Hun, you don't even know your last boyfriend name, it's not normal. Now, if you don't want to talk about it...okay. But saying that you let it go doesn't mean that you really did it. And we both know that you didn't, that you still love Jess. And you have just two choices, face it and try to figure out what may happen, or hide it and try to let it go"
"Mom, I don't want to talk about it now. I'll spend a month here, can we talk about it later?"
"Whenever you want, baby"
"Thanks. So, where's Luke?"
"He's in the diner. Want to go there now?"
"Sure. On the way I can tell you about the papers in New York"
"Good plan. Let's go"
And they went to Luke's laughing and talking about everything that had happened in their lives since their last talk. Rory told her Mom she'd send her resume to a lot of papers, but she hoped she could work at New York Tribune. The weeks passed like days, and now in only two days she'd be heading to New York. She hadn't talked to Lorelai about Jess, just about her other dates and the jobs she hoped get. It's Saturday and she and her Mom are eating at Luke's.
"So, my baby is leaving me...again?"
"I'm not leaving you like that, but Luke said he wanted exclusivity, and I guess he can't take me in that house anymore. He need get lucky sometimes, ya know?"
"Hey, we're very good, thank you very much. But I guess you're right and I'm glad that you're leaving in two days"
Rory makes a puppy face, "ugh, I'm hurt now! You're sending me away!"
"No, I'm just sending you to your luck"
"What do you mean?"
"Well, I guess I didn't tell you ... but Jess lives in New York"
"What?"
"Well, he really loved journalism in college, so he did it faster and he graduated about a year and a half ago. He had some good job's offers in New York, so he stood there. It was already like his home, I mean he was born there, he grew up there, he went to college there-" Seeing Rory's hurt when she said it she stopped, "I mean..."
"I know what you meant. He went to college there..."
"Well, now he lives there"
"Mom, it's a big city. There are thousands of journalists there and maybe he'd moved. I bet I won't even hear of him for the rest of my life"
"Maybe, maybe not. We never know, baby"
"Believe me, I know"
There's a pause
"I'm just saying that things can happen, and I really think that you'd be happy with Jess", Lorelai tried again, just to give her some hope, which it seemed to Lorelai Rory had none
Rory smile, "I was happy with him, once, a long time ago. Now I just want to forget it," Rory sight, "I'm go home. I want start packing", Rory says as she gets up
Lorelai grabs her arm, "Just remember 'Better had loved and lost than never had loved' Maybe you two can be together again, don't think that it's just not possible, it may be"
Rory nod smiling and goes to the door
